Jan Henrik Sylvester wrote:
> Robin wrote:
>  > I'm just wondering if it is possible to install FreeBSD from inside a
>  > bootstrap operating system such as a knoppix or ubuntu preinstall?
> 
> http://www.daemonology.net/blog/2008-01-29-depenguinator-2.0.html
>.......
I've just finished building an image using it. Bit of a struggle as I had to 
patch one of the files and my lack of understanding of the chattr command in 
ubuntu caused me no end of problems. Basically when you run the build again 
after the first failure you need to clean up properly using chattr -R -i before 
you can even remove one of the folders.
